The gaseous propellant breaks down into simpler particles in a surrounding fizz area. Energy is released in a luminescent external flame zone where the simpler gas particles react to develop standard combustion products like heavy steam and also carbon monoxide gas. The foam area works as an insulator slowing the rate of warmth transfer from the fire zone into the unreacted solid.


Propellants created for a minimum warmth transfer pressure might stop working to maintain the flame zone at reduced stress. The energetic parts utilized in smokeless propellants consist of nitrocellulose (one of the most typical), nitroglycerin, nitroguanidine, DINA (bis-nitroxyethylnitramine; diethanolamine dinitrate, DEADN; DHE), Fivonite (2,2,5,5-tetramethylol-cyclopentanone tetranitrate, Cy, P), DGN (diethylene glycol dinitrate), and also acetyl cellulose.


Huge guns use polyurethane coats over the powder bags. Various other ingredients consist of ethyl acetate (a solvent for manufacture of spherical powder), rosin (a surfactant to hold the grain shape of round powder) and also graphite (a lubricant to cover the grains and avoid them from sticking with each other, and also to dissipate fixed electrical energy). Prior to projectiles departure, a small pre-flash might take place from gases dripping past the projectiles. Adhering to muzzle exit, the heat of gases is generally enough to release noticeable radiation: the key flash. The gases broaden however as they travel through the Mach disc, they are re-compressed to produce an intermediate flash.


g. hydrogen and also carbon-monoxide) might adhere to when they blend with oxygen in the bordering air to produce the secondary flash, the brightest. The secondary flash does not normally accompany tiny arms.: 5556 Nitrocellulose consists of insufficient oxygen to completely oxidize its carbon and hydrogen. The oxygen deficit is boosted by enhancement of graphite and organic stabilizers.

At heat, these flammable gasses will certainly stir up when turbulently blended with atmospheric oxygen beyond the muzzle of the weapon. During night engagements, the flash created by ignition can disclose the area of the gun to opponent pressures: 322323 and also create temporary night-blindness amongst the gun team by photo-bleaching visual purple.


Weapons muzzle blink as much as 150 feet (46 m) from the muzzle has been observed, and can be reflected off clouds and be visible for ranges as much as 30 miles (48 kilometres).: 322323 For weapons, the most effective approach is a propellant that creates a huge percentage of inert nitrogen at fairly reduced temperature levels that waters down the combustible gases.




Prior to making use of three-way based propellants, the usual approach of flash decrease was to include not natural salts like potassium chloride so their details warm capability might minimize the temperature of burning gasses as well as their finely divided particulate smoke could obstruct noticeable wavelengths of radiant energy of combustion.: 323327 All flash reducers have a downside: the production of smoke.

Nitrocellulose still resembles coarse cotton at this point in the manufacturing process, and was typically determined as pyrocellulose because it would spontaneously spark in air up until unreacted acid was removed.


The combination was then fed via a press squeezing out a lengthy tubular cable kind to be cut into grains of the desired length.: 3135 Alcohol and ether were after that evaporated from "eco-friendly" powder grains to a continuing to be solvent focus between 3 percent for rifle powders and also 7 percent for big artillery powder grains (https://h0dgdonpwdrs.simplesite.com).


Grains were coated with electrically conductive graphite to decrease generation of fixed electrical power throughout succeeding mixing. "Whole lots" having more than 10 tonnes of powder grains were blended via a tower arrangement of blending hoppers to lessen ballistic distinctions. Each mixed great deal was then based on evaluating to establish the right loading fee for the wanted performance.: 3541: 293 & 306 Armed forces quantities of old smokeless powder were in some cases remodelled right into brand-new lots of propellants.: 39 Via the 1920s Fred Olsen functioned at Picatinny Arsenal trying out ways to salvage lots of Recommended Reading single-base cannon powder produced for Globe War I.

Reworked powder or washed pyrocellulose can be dissolved in ethyl acetate having tiny amounts of wanted stabilizers as well as other ingredients - https://www.easel.ly/infographic/puaekd. The resultant syrup, combined with water and also surfactants, can be heated and flustered in a pressurized container till the syrup forms an emulsion of little spherical globules of the wanted size.
